If it helps with the sale, I had a similar looking 56 Dodge MDF 7006 V8 starter shipped in a USPS Medium sized flat rate box from Florida to Point Roberts WA 98281 for $15 and it took 3 days. Maximum weight for those flat-rate boxes is 70 lbs so the starter was no problem. The seller/shipper wisely decided to reinforce the box with 3/8" plywood top and bottom plus the usual styrofoam and gorilla tape. The starter arrived just fine.
